Krida Mahotsav organized by Sanjeev Naik NMKS Chief; 10,000 Visitors expected


22 January 2009
The grand sports meet, Navi Mumbai krida Mahotsav organized by the Navi Mumbai Krida Sankul(NMKS) is expected to attract more than 10,000 students this year. The event was inaugurated on Monday evening by state Deputy Chief Minister(CM) Chaggan Bhujbal, in the presence of guardian Minister Ganesh Naik and Cricketer Sandeep Patil. The Mayor of Navi Mumbai, Anjani Bhoir joined late. The meet saw a glittering start with hundreds of students displaying their prowess with lezim and other demonstrations.


The four day meet includes individual and group athletic events and team games, like kabbadi, kho-kho, Cricket, Football and volley ball. All the participants will be given participation certificates with the winners getting trophies and cash prizes. NMKS has been organizing sports meet since 1992 and claims several participants have gone on to play at the state and national levels.



Sanjeev Naik, chief of NMKS, said, “Sports is an integral part of development of city and it is important that the students get a good platform to exhibit their prowess. NMKS has been doing just that over the years and organized several meets.” This time we have organized this meet on a big scale to give enough opportunities to all. The level of participation indicates the talent in the city.The Closing ceremony will be on January 22 with Top sports and flim Personalities expected to attend.
Last Year: 1.Over 8,000 students participated. 2.Winning amount was Rs.4 Lakh. 3. Around 55 Schools and colleges participated.



This Year: 1. Over 10,000 Students expected. 2. Winning Amount is Rs.4 Lakh. 3. Around 150 Schools and colleges expected to participate
